This is my first post on your Zips board. I am a long time TIGER fan and post quite frequently on the memphistigers.org board.

First of all, congratulations on earning the MCB bid.

Secondly, your fan base did a wonderful job of selling out your MCB allotment of tickets. That is one helluva achievement. Super job! 33 buses of fans/students heading up to Detroit on December 26. Impressive!

The previous poster is correct in that only about 1500 or so TIGER fans that will be in attendance. The weather concerns are valid, as are the airline prices (totally outrageous!), but another big factor is the date of the game - December 26. Many fans - myself included - simply cannot miss Christmas with our families. Further complicating that dilemna is a big basketball game versus Gonzaga on December 27! That game is a hard sellout (and be sure to watch it on ESPN!). So, it is a COMBINATION of all of those factors that have impacted MCB attendance for MEMPHIS.

Had MEMPHIS gone to the Fort Worth Bowl (being played tonight), I can assure you there would be about 7-10k TIGER fans there as well. That would have been the IDEAL bowl game for the TIGER NATION fanbase this season.

MEMPHIS was in Akron's shoes (cleats?) in 2003. The TIGERS were invited to their first bowl game since 1971 - the New Orleans Bowl. Between 12-14k TIGER fans made that historic trip and it was absolutely fantastic. About 8k went to last year's GMAC Bowl. Both of those drives are about 6-7 hours. I notice the drive from Akron to Detroit is about 3 hours. Much shorter drive and easy to do a same day trip on the day after Christmas. That would be the equivalent of MEMPHIS playing a bowl game in Nashville. If that ever happened, about 20k TIGER fans would be there regardless of the date!

For the record, many attending the GMAC Bowl attended despite knowing a freeze warning was coming on the night of the game for the SE portion of the country. Many fans drove back to Memphis on ice-covered interstates.

So while we are not USED to driving on piles of snow and ice, we can do it. It just takes a little longer for us!! LOL!

Bottom line - your team will have a definite home field advantage in the MCB. It is great to see so many Zip fans making the trip. It is important to show that support. Enjoy the game, and I think you will enjoy meeting the 1500 or so TIGER fans.
